This article presents the sensitivity of the ATLAS experiment to the lepton-flavour-violating decays of τ→ 3μ. A method utilising the production of τ leptons via W→τν decays is used. This method is applied to the sample of 20.3 fb-1 of pp collision data at a centre-of-mass energy of 8 TeV collected by the ATLAS experiment at the LHC in 2012. No event is observed passing the selection criteria, and the observed (expected) upper limit on the τ lepton branching fraction into three muons, \rm Br(τ→ 3μ), is 3.76× 10-7 (3.94× 10-7) at 90% confidence level.
